The Human Rights and Protection Programme promotes safety, dignity, and equal rights for women, youth, children, and displaced populations. Somali Culture and Integration e.V. combines advocacy, awareness raising, and direct support to address rights violations while creating environments where vulnerable groups are protected and empowered. The programme focuses on preventing exploitation, abuse, and discrimination, while also advancing policy reforms that strengthen protection systems.
Alongside advocacy, the programme provides practical support such as legal aid, documentation assistance, psychosocial support, and access to essential services. Through partnerships with communities, civil society, and government institutions, Somali Culture and Integration e.V. ensures that protection mechanisms are strengthened and that vulnerable voices are included in decision-making processes. This holistic approach builds safer communities where human rights are respected and upheld.
